The Fireball Angel (Centropyge loricula), also known as the Brazilian Flame Angel, is a stunning marine fish celebrated for its vibrant coloration and lively personality. Characterized by its bright orange body accented with vivid blue markings, this angel fish adds a striking visual element to any aquarium.

Native to the reefs of Brazil, the Fireball Angel prefers environments rich in coral and rock structures where it can find shelter and grazing opportunities. This species is semi-aggressive and can be territorial, especially towards other dwarf angelfish or similarly sized fish, making it best suited for larger community tanks.

In terms of diet, the Fireball Angel is an omnivore that requires a varied diet for optimal health. It thrives on high-quality flake foods, algae, and frozen or live foods such as brine shrimp and mysis shrimp. Regular feeding is essential to maintain its vibrant colors and overall well-being.

While the Fireball Angel is considered reef compatible, caution should be exercised as it may nip at soft corals or small invertebrates if stressed or underfed. A minimum tank size of 70 gallons is recommended to provide ample swimming space and hiding spots.
